A large cargo ship lost control of its engines in Charleston Harbor, nearly colliding with the Arthur Ravenel Jr. Bridge. The incident shut down the bridge in both directions.

Harbor pilots were guiding the nearly 1,000-foot ship which was moving at 20 mph toward the main support beam of the bridge.

The ship eventually anchored it offshore. The Coast Guard is investigating the incident, said Randy Preston, commander of the Charleston section.

Charleston Police cleared the eight-lane bridge of traffic, cyclists, and pedestrians for 10 minutes as the ship passed underneath. The ship’s wake grounded a small boat, causing minor injuries to two people, Preston said.

The ship, registered in Liberia to Mediterranean Shipping Company, was heading to Savannah, Georgia, from Charleston’s port. The company has not commented.
